Blackbox Gardening - Cultivating Chaos
”Blackbox Gardening“ is a gardening philosophy, that differs from the traditional way of creating and caring for a garden. It combines both aspects closely, and includes a designing with nature, not against it. Dynamics and the random play of nature have a major role within this process. The use of self seeding plants is the essential characteristic of a 'Blackbox-Garden'. The book was translated and edited 2015 with the english title "Cultivating Chaos".
Literature: Jonas Reif, Christian Kress: Cultivating Chaos, 2015
